The funniest comedies to stream
My Big Fat Greek Wedding 3 (2023)
After travelling to Greece for a family reunion, a woman attempts to locate her deceased father’s childhood friends.
No Hard Feelings (2023)
A woman who’s desperate for money accepts a job to get a wealthy couple’s introverted, awkward son out of his shell in this heartfelt comedy.
Shazam! Fury of the Gods (2023)
Zachary Levi returns as Shazam in this hilarious sequel. While Billy and his foster siblings learn how to juggle their superhero lives, they face a vengeful trio of ancient gods.
House Party (2023)
Down on their luck and about to lose the roofs over their heads, a group of friends decide to host the party of the year at an exclusive mansion.
Genie (2023)
In this holiday comedy, a workaholic man down on his luck seeks the help of a magical genie to help him with his problems.
80 for Brady (2023)
The real-life story with an all-star cast. Four friends take a wild trip to the Super Bowl to meet Tom Brady, a renowned player in the NFL.
Honk for Jesus. Save Your Soul (2022)
In the aftermath of a scandal, the first lady of a megachurch tries to help her pastor husband rebuild the congregation.
Cocaine Bear (2023)
A fun, outrageous action comedy loosely based on actual events. An oddball group must contend with a black bear on a murderous rampage after consuming cocaine.
Looking for something a little more serious?
Call Jane (2022)
Based on a true story, Call Jane follows a 1960s Chicago wife who faces a life-threatening pregnancy and fights for her right to an abortion.
Babylon (2022)
An ensemble cast drives this black comedy-drama set during an era of unbridled decadence and depravity in early Hollywood.
Praise This (2023)
An aspiring superstar is forced to join her cousin’s underdog praise team in the lead-up to a national championship competition.
Magic Mike’s Last Dance (2023)
In the final movie in the hit franchise, Mike is bartending after a setback – until he meets a wealthy socialite with a lifetime deal.
The Good House (2021)
A wry New England realtor rekindles her romance with a high school ex, reviving long-buried feelings and family secrets.
Gringa (2023)
A troubled teen tracks down her estranged father in Mexico, and the two learn to play the game of life while getting to know each other.
Mrs Harris Goes to Paris (2022)
A tale of haute couture in collaboration with the House of Dior weaves the story of a widowed cleaner who sets out to own a beautiful Dior designer dress.
7 Days (2021)
Set up on a pre-arranged date by their old-fashioned Indian parents, a mismatched Ravi and Rita end up quarantining together as Covid-19 hits.
